New Delhi: SBI Mutual Fund has declared a dividend of 40 per cent (Rs 4 per unit on face value of Rs 10) in its open-ended Sector Fund - SBI Magnum IT Fund.

The investment objective of the scheme is to provide the investors maximum growth opportunity through equity investment in stocks of growth oriented sectors viz. IT.

The record date for the same has been fixed as July 4, 2007. All investors registered under the scheme as on July 4, 2007 will receive this dividend.

Please note that dividend as decided shall be paid, subject to availability of distributable surplus. Pursuant to payment of dividend, the NAV of the schemes would fall to the extent of payout and statutory levy (if applicable).

This is the second dividend declared by the scheme. The last dividend declared was in March 2000, the fund had declared a 40% dividend and a bonus of 1:2.

SBI Mutual Fund is one of the largest mutual funds in the country with an investor base of over 3.5 million.

A joint venture between the State Bank of India and Société Générale Asset Management, SBI MF is one of the world's leading fund management companies that manages over $330 billion worldwide.
